Politically, the psalms of solomon are antimaccabee, and some psalms in the collection show a clear awareness of the roman conquest of jerusalem under pompey in 63 bce, metaphorically treating him as a dragon who had been sent by god to punish the maccabees. One of the apocryphal books, the psalms of solomon is a group of eighteen psalms religious songs or poems written in the first andor second centuries bce.
